What Nexelia for Melting targets

Nexelia for Melting is Air Liquide’s packaged offer for oxy-fuel and oxy-combustion upgrades in energy-intensive furnaces. It is aimed at steel, foundry, non-ferrous and glass producers that want higher throughput without rebuilding the entire line.

The idea is straightforward but demanding in practice. Oxygen-enriched combustion increases flame temperature and can speed up melting, while optimized burner layout and digital control keep emissions and refractory wear in check for years of daily operation.

Efficiency, emissions and constraints

For management, the draw of Nexelia for Melting is the promise of double gains: higher tons per day and lower specific fuel consumption. In energy-heavy industries, that mix hits both the income statement and the CO? line in sustainability reports.

There are trade-offs. Oxy-fuel operation can change refractory wear patterns and requires careful burner positioning, and oxygen supply contracts become even more central to the cost structure than in classic air-fuel firing.

Integration into existing plants

Air Liquide designs Nexelia for Melting as a solution, not a single gadget. Typical projects bundle process audits, burner retrofits, new control logic and remote performance monitoring into a single multi-year framework.

For plant teams, that means shutdowns are precious. The attractive scenario is a retrofit that drops into a scheduled maintenance window, with commissioning ramped in stages, so operators keep confidence while the furnace learns its new operating envelope.
